What is Microsoft Fabric?
Microsoft Fabric is Microsoft's comprehensive analytics platform that combines data integration, data engineering, data science, real-time intelligence, data warehousing, and visual reporting in a single SaaS solution – from raw data input to decision-making on the dashboard.

One Lake Storage
All structured and unstructured data is centrally located in the open Lakehouse format (Delta Parquet). No replications, no shadow IT.
End-to-End Analytics
Data pipelines, notebooks, semantic models and reports in one interface – this accelerates workflows and reduces licensing costs.
Integrated Governance
Unified security and Purview-based data classification ensure compliance from the raw data lake to the report.
AI ready
Built-in vector indices and low-code AI tools make GenAI scenarios (e.g., chat over docs) immediately production-ready.
Elastic Scale
Serverless Compute automatically scales with your workloads – you only pay for what you actually use.
Seamless Power Platform Integration
Connect Fabric data with Power Apps and Power Automate and digitize business processes in record time.

Integration
SAP
With pre-configured SAP connectors, you can load BW or S/4HANA data in delta-incremental mode into One Lake – without ABAP coding.
AWS
Access your buckets directly via the Amazon S3 connector or Glue Catalog and migrate workloads step by step.
Azure
Use native integrations with Azure Blob, Synapse Link, or Event Hub to store data streams in real-time in Fabric.
On-Premise
The Fabric Data Gateway securely connects local SQL, Oracle, or CSV sources via VPN or ExpressRoute.
